As Radiation Therapy Manager, you will oversee daily operations and coordination of services,activities of the radiation therapists, technical aids,and van drivers,whilealsomanagingassigned areas to meet business goals through cost containment andenhanced service.
The Department of Radiation Oncology at Cleveland Clinic treats more patients than any other cancer center in Ohio and is nationally recognized as a leader in patient care,researchand education.Delivering compassionate care to patients and their families is the primary focus of the nursing caregivers in the Department of Radiation Oncology at Cleveland Clinic. This team strives to provide excellent nursing care to maximize health, enhance quality of life, relievesuffering,and provide education and support to patients and their families.

A caregiver who excels in this role will:
Provides administrative and clinical supervision for therapists, transportationgroups,blockand mold technicians.
Assistsin conducting performance evaluations.
Monitors staff certification and current license documentation.
Assistswith radiation oncology personnel recruiting and retention.
Overseesdaily operation and coordination of services.
Manages thepatients'scheduling.
Coordinates procedures with physician schedules, availability of machines, personnelresources,and other departments.
Ensuresappropriate staffinglevels according to ACR standards and patient volume.
Coordinates daily radiation oncology services.Assistswith departmental budget preparation.
Assesses current practices and procedures foroptimumcost effectiveness.
Maintains patient care and equipment quality control standards.
Maintains thorough knowledge of department operations and equipment capabilities.
Develops andmodifiesdepartmental policies and procedures to meet standards (JCAHO,NRCand ODH).
Participates in qualityassurance,standarddevelopment,and monitoring.
Minimum qualifications for the ideal future caregiver include:
5 years of progressive supervisory experience
Bachelor's Degree in Allied Health, Health Care Administration, or equivalent
Graduatefroma CAHEA approved School of Radiation Therapy Technology or Registry eligible
Must be aBoard-CertifiedRegistered Radiation Therapist with current state licensure as well as a Registered Technologist in Radiation Therapy R.T.(T) by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T)
Experience and training in all the latest technologies such as: External beam linear accelerators,Gamma Knife, IMRT, MIMIC, MLC, BAT, Hyperthermia, Ultrasound and Prostate Implants
